Scott. Social media refers to websites and applications that are designed to allow people to share
content quickly, efficiently, and in real-time. The first recognizable social media site was created
in 1977. From then to now, social media has played a major role in everyday life. After reading
the articles Does Social Media Have a Positive Impact on the world and How evil is tech, the
evidence states how the benefits of social media outweigh the drawbacks because social media is
an “online place for human contact,” “a place for exploration” and “it assists during times of
catastrophe.”
Social media use has made it more convenient for people to communicate with their
friends and colleagues. Social media sites such as Facebook, Twitter, Instagram, LinkedIn, tinder
and Snapchat are increasingly being used as a convenient platforms for keeping in touch with
friends and close associates. Some of their features such as instant messaging allows
communication to take place within a matter of seconds ("Social Media: Does social media have
a positive impact on the world?" Issues & Controversies, InfoBase Learning, 5", 2016).However,
social media is also used to spread false information which might be catastrophic.
